Quench your thirst with Haymaker's Ginger Switchel, a timeless and invigorating drink rooted in history. This refreshing beverage combines the zing of freshly grated ginger, the tangy kick of apple cider vinegar, and the natural sweetness of honey or maple syrup, all balanced by a hint of rich molasses. Perfect for hot summer days or a post-workout pick-me-up, this wholesome, homemade drink is not only hydrating but also packed with electrolytes and a burst of flavor. Ready in just 15 minutes, it’s easy to make and versatile, offering a vegan option and a delightful garnish of lemon slices for an extra citrusy twist. Serve it over ice for a crisp, cooling treat that’s as nostalgic as it is revitalizing.

Grate the fresh ginger using a fine grater. If desired, you can use peeled ginger for a smoother texture.
In a medium saucepan, combine the grated ginger and 1 cup of water. Heat over medium heat and bring to a simmer. Let it simmer for 5 minutes to infuse the ginger flavor.
Remove the saucepan from the heat and allow the ginger water to cool slightly, about 5 minutes.
In a large pitcher, combine the cooled ginger water (with or without straining, depending on your preference), 3 cups of cold water, apple cider vinegar, honey, and molasses. Stir well until the honey and molasses are fully dissolved.
Taste the mixture and adjust sweetness, if desired, by adding another tablespoon of honey or maple syrup.
Fill glasses with ice cubes and pour the switchel over the ice. Stir gently to combine.
Garnish with lemon slices, if using, and serve immediately for a refreshing drink.
